A Teaching Assistant works alongside class teachers to support the learning and development of pupils across primary or secondary school settings. Responsibilities include delivering targeted support to individual students or small groups, preparing teaching resources, assisting with classroom management, and maintaining accurate records of pupil progress. Teaching Assistants play a crucial role in creating an inclusive and positive learning environment where every child feels valued and encouraged.
The ideal candidate will be patient, enthusiastic, and able to build effective working relationships with children, parents, and colleagues. A relevant Level 2 or 3 qualification in Supporting Teaching and Learning is desirable, along with previous experience working with children.
